I`ve used a power > chair for about 5 years now and have > found it has given me back so much > independence. As I don`t drive, before > I got the chair I was very much > housebound for about a year after a > period of VERY fast progression. > I found that as I got more confident at > using the chair I was able to extend my > travels! My only restriction now is the > disabled access restrictions of our > public transport system although this > is slowly improving. My most recent > trip was a weeks holiday in Galway > with my children, the only `problem` I > ran into there was when I took the kids > to a rock concert and one of the > security staff was shocked that I > hadn`t another adult with me to mind > the kids! (after being a single parent > for 9 years I think I can mind my own > kids, chair or no chair, thank you) > I`ve certainly found the chair to be a > most positive and valuable aid > although I put a restriction on myself > when I got it that some people find > strange. I never use it at home! > When I come home I put on my AFOs > & knee braces and use w/sticks or > crutches, my house is small and single > storey so I`m never far from an > armchair LOL.
